#e3b2db - RGB(227, 178, 219) - Thistle Color FAQ

What is the color code for Thistle?

Hex color code for Thistle color is #e3b2db. RGB color code for thistle color is rgb(227, 178, 219).

What is the RGB value of #e3b2db?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#e3b2db is rgb(227, 178, 219).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'227' indicates the intensity of the red component, '178' represents the green component's intensity, and '219'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#e3b2db.

What is the HSL value of #e3b2db?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#e3b2db has an HSL value of 310° (degrees) for Hue, 47% for Saturation, and 79%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 310°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 47%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 79%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
